About the Program
From clinicians to technicians, researchers to orthodontists, Formlabs Dental KOLs are skilled professionals with expertise in the digital dentistry field and 3D printing. They share their knowledge and expertise with the 3D printing community by leading webinars, writing clinical case studies, testing pre-release products, conducting educational courses, and sharing their knowledge with the dental community at large.

Dr. Jay Burton
Professional Degree: DDS, MBA
Location: Nashville, TN, USA
Company: SmileMaker Orthodontics
Background: Board Certified Orthodontist
Printers: 1 Form 2, 2 Form 3Bs
Materials and applications: Models for clear aligners and retainers production
Contact: LinkedIn
"The ease of use of both the printer and the PreForm software makes it possible to delegate almost all of the pieces of the workflow from post design to packaged aligners. The fact that the printing and fabrication process can be delegated is huge. It is easy enough to use that the orthodontic assistants in the practice can manage this with very little input from the doctor. Interestingly enough and somewhat to my surprise, all of my assistants prefer the digital workflow as opposed to having to deal with impressions, pouring up and trimming models, etc. I think it just makes their life easier."

Samuel Morice
Professional Degree: Dental Technician
Location: Guingamps, France
Company: Argoat Prothèse Dentaire
Background: Samuel Morice is a dental technician who graduated from the Ker-Lann Chamber of Trade in Rennes. He is currently the manager and partner of the Argoat Prothèses Dentaires laboratory in Guingamp, France. He manages a team of dental technicians and prosthetic professionals who are in charge of a large number of industrial machinery tools and printers. With his partner and friend Gilles Guego, they form a duo focused on conventional and digital prosthetic expertise. They establish design and manufacturing protocols linked to 3Shape and Formlabs tools, together with the expertise of Dr. Thibaud Casas for clinical validation. Samuel Morice's motivation is focused on the management of the digital workflow and synergy between the practice and dental lab. He believes that 'the fields of application are only limited by our imagination'.
Printers: 2 Form 2, 2 Form 3B, and soon 1 Form 3BL
Materials and applications: Models, Surgical Guide Resin for surgical guides, Dental LT Clear for occlusal splints, Custom Tray for impression trays, Temporary CB for provisionals, Draft Resin for rapid production of study models.
Contact: Facebook
“I use my Formlabs printers in the lab on a daily basis, what I like the most is to have a complete ecosystem from the set up of parts via PreForm and finishing with Form Wash and Form Cure, I am guided from A to Z with no room for doubt (on manufacturing parameters, supports, exposure times, curing times ...) which brings a great reproducibility to the production.”
